Getting a headache following orgasm is quite common and can happen in both men and women. It is often the consequence of sudden vasodilatation associated with orgasm. The best remedy is to drink a couple of glasses of water and lie quietly. You may find headaches after orgasm occur specifically if you have not been drinking enough fluids prior to the event. Staying hydrated should prevent it from occurring again.
However, if this happens frequently or you develop symptoms of one sided headache, nausea, visual symptoms etc you need to consult a physician for a complete check up
